mirror of
https://github.com/Bubka/2FAuth.git
synced 2025-01-13 09:48:32 +01:00
Reorganize resources/js folder
This commit is contained in:
parent
876aeec27d
commit
d9b8419ac9
34
resources/js/app.js
vendored
34
resources/js/app.js
vendored
@ -1,42 +1,12 @@
|
||||
import Vue from 'vue'
|
||||
import VueRouter from 'vue-router'
|
||||
import router from './routes/routes'
|
||||
import axios from './packages/axios'
|
||||
import i18n from './packages/i18n'
|
||||
import FontAwesome from './packages/fontawesome'
|
||||
|
||||
import App from './views/App'
|
||||
import Accounts from './views/Accounts'
|
||||
import Create from './views/twofaccounts/Create'
|
||||
import Edit from './views/twofaccounts/Edit'
|
||||
import Login from './views/auth/Login'
|
||||
import Register from './views/auth/Register'
|
||||
import PasswordRequest from './views/auth/password/Request'
|
||||
import PasswordReset from './views/auth/password/Reset'
|
||||
import NotFound from './views/Error'
|
||||
import App from './components/App'
|
||||
|
||||
import './components'
|
||||
|
||||
Vue.use(VueRouter)
|
||||
|
||||
const router = new VueRouter({
|
||||
mode: 'history',
|
||||
routes: [
|
||||
{ path: '/', name: 'accounts', component: Accounts, props: true },
|
||||
{ path: '/login', name: 'login',component: Login },
|
||||
{ path: '/register', name: 'register',component: Register },
|
||||
{ path: '/create', name: 'create',component: Create },
|
||||
{ path: '/edit/:twofaccountId', name: 'edit',component: Edit },
|
||||
|
||||
{ path: '/password/request', name: 'password.request', component: PasswordRequest },
|
||||
{ path: '/password/reset/:token', name: 'password.reset', component: PasswordReset },
|
||||
|
||||
{ path: '/flooded', name: 'flooded',component: NotFound,props: true },
|
||||
{ path: '/error', name: 'genericError',component: NotFound,props: true },
|
||||
{ path: '/404', name: '404',component: NotFound,props: true },
|
||||
{ path: '*', redirect: { name: '404' } }
|
||||
],
|
||||
});
|
||||
|
||||
const app = new Vue({
|
||||
el: '#app',
|
||||
components: { App },
|
||||
|
2
resources/js/packages/axios.js
vendored
2
resources/js/packages/axios.js
vendored
@ -1,3 +1,5 @@
|
||||
import Vue from 'vue'
|
||||
import router from '../routes/routes'
|
||||
|
||||
axios.interceptors.request.use(request => {
|
||||
|
||||
|
34
resources/js/routes/routes.js
vendored
Normal file
34
resources/js/routes/routes.js
vendored
Normal file
@ -0,0 +1,34 @@
|
||||
import Vue from 'vue'
|
||||
import Router from 'vue-router'
|
||||
|
||||
Vue.use(Router)
|
||||
|
||||
import Accounts from '../views/Accounts'
|
||||
import Create from '../views/twofaccounts/Create'
|
||||
import Edit from '../views/twofaccounts/Edit'
|
||||
import Login from '../views/auth/Login'
|
||||
import Register from '../views/auth/Register'
|
||||
import PasswordRequest from '../views/auth/password/Request'
|
||||
import PasswordReset from '../views/auth/password/Reset'
|
||||
import NotFound from '../views/Error'
|
||||
|
||||
const router = new Router({
|
||||
mode: 'history',
|
||||
routes: [
|
||||
{ path: '/', name: 'accounts', component: Accounts, props: true },
|
||||
{ path: '/login', name: 'login',component: Login },
|
||||
{ path: '/register', name: 'register',component: Register },
|
||||
{ path: '/create', name: 'create',component: Create },
|
||||
{ path: '/edit/:twofaccountId', name: 'edit',component: Edit },
|
||||
|
||||
{ path: '/password/request', name: 'password.request', component: PasswordRequest },
|
||||
{ path: '/password/reset/:token', name: 'password.reset', component: PasswordReset },
|
||||
|
||||
{ path: '/flooded', name: 'flooded',component: NotFound,props: true },
|
||||
{ path: '/error', name: 'genericError',component: NotFound,props: true },
|
||||
{ path: '/404', name: '404',component: NotFound,props: true },
|
||||
{ path: '*', redirect: { name: '404' } }
|
||||
],
|
||||
});
|
||||
|
||||
export default router
|
Loading…
Reference in New Issue
Block a user